Never had Rice Horchata? You need to… This is a traditionally Spanish beverage, typically made out of tiger nuts or rice. Divinely creamy with notes of cinnamon & vanilla, perfect with our without ice. You can find this beverage in many areas of Latin or Hispanic origins, like South America, Mexico, even Southern Texas & California.
